This role owns the strategy behind that answer.You will lead a small, senior team responsible for two things: how we measure customer sentiment, and how we understand the customer journey that produces it. NPS is the headline number, but the work underneath it is the harder part — knowing which moments in the customer lifecycle actually drive the score, what the friction costs us, and where the company should spend to fix it. You'll bring that case to the executive team and hold the follow-through.What You’ll OwnNPS end to end. Methodology, sampling, cadence, and segmentation. You own whether the number is trustworthy, whether leadership understands what it's telling them, and whether the closed loop with customers actually closes.The journey and lifecycle model. Define the stages, map the moments that matter, and locate where experience breaks down. Quantify it — renewal risk, expansion drag, support cost — so that prioritization arguments have numbers attached.The CX investment agenda. Convert diagnosis into a ranked set of fixes with named owners outside your team, sized value, and a way to tell whether they worked.Executive and board-level narrative on customer experience. Regular reporting into planning cycles, QBRs, and board materials, in partnership with Corporate Strategy.Cross-functional influence. Product, Customer Excellence, Sales, Support, and Marketing own most of the levers that move the score. You'll need evidence and relationships rather than authority.A three-person team. Set the standard for the work and give two strong people real scope.
